Nolimit City games are characterised by high volatility mechanics. Volatility refers to the frequency and size of payouts: a high-volatility game typically pays less often but in larger amounts when it does hit. This contrasts with low-volatility games, which pay more frequently but in smaller amounts. Volatility and payout mechanics
Each Nolimit City game publishes a volatility rating and a theoretical return-to-player percentage (RTP). The RTP is a mathematical average showing how much of all wagered money the game returns over millions of spins — for example, an means that over a very long period, the game returns 96 cents per dollar wagered. Volatility is separate: it describes the pattern of those returns, not the overall average.

Bonus features in Nolimit City games
High-volatility Nolimit City games typically compensate for infrequent payouts with engaging bonus features. Free spin rounds are common: if you land a specific symbol combination (usually three or more scatter symbols), the game triggers a set of free spins where your bet is pre-set and any wins are added to your balance. Some Nolimit City games offer multiplier bonuses, where free spins can award 2x, 3x, or higher multipliers on wins.
Other games feature hold-and-respin mechanics: you hold certain symbols in place and respin the remaining reels, hoping to land matching symbols for a prize. Nolimit City titles sometimes stack these features — for example, a free spin round combined with a hold-and-respin mechanic, creating the potential for larger payouts during bonus phases.

Bonus features do not guarantee wins
Free spins and other bonus rounds operate under the same mathematical framework as regular spins — landing them is not assured, and outcomes remain determined by the game's RNG (random number generator). We do not offer guaranteed bonus payouts.
